digiKam

Description: digiKam is an open source digital photo management application for Linux, Windows, and macOS. It provides tools for importing, organizing, editing, and sharing photos and raw files.

Feedly

Description: Feedly is a free web-based RSS reader and news aggregator. It allows users to subscribe to feeds from websites and blogs and read them all in one place, with a clean and modern interface. Feedly supports organizing feeds into topics and sharing articles.

digiKam Features
  • Import photos from cameras, phones, folders
  • Organize photos into albums, tags
  • Edit photos with tools like crop, resize, red-eye removal
  • Batch process photos for adjustments
  • Geotagging and maps
  • Face recognition
  • RAW file support
  • Plugins and scripting

Feedly Features
  • RSS feed aggregation
  • Clean and intuitive interface
  • Support for organizing feeds into topics/categories
  • Sharing and recommending articles
  • Mobile apps
  • Integration with other services like Evernote and Pocket
  • Keyboard shortcuts
  • Search feeds
  • Offline reading
